urban company funding: Urban Company raises $190 million, joins unicorn club as valuation jumps to $2 billion

According to the filings, Prosus has invested $61.93 million, DF International $37 million, and Wellington Management $33.2 million, giving them a 3.18%, 1.90% and 1.7% stake, respectively. The documents show Urban Company allotted 2,613 equity shares and 50,490 Series F preference shares at an issue price of Rs 265,553.1 a piece to raise around $190 million (Rs 1,410.2 crore). About Us

We aspire to create designs that are a blend of passion and love for our culture. We aim to help our community express and explore their inner street artist. We strive to encourage and uplift everyday artists by giving them the tools to overcome their challenges, and build a community of like-minded people. By helping one another, we believe our community has the power to change the world. What started in 2013, with a simple goal of increasing awareness about the skate culture in Mumbai, has now evolved into a deep rooted passion towards accelerating the growth of our community. Just like the community we represent, we are unorthodox in our methods, eccentric in our style, and determined in our approach. We strive to keep our work unique and smart, with room for a little magic. Brought up in Hongkong, in the summer of 2011, after completing his graduation in Australia, Yash moved back to India with the fear of having to join his Dad's diamond business. He couldn't settle for a boring 9 to 5 job. His love for art, hip hop and skateboarding made him meet so many of you. The sheer lack of representation of the underground street culture of India got to him. He was determined to change that using streetwear as his tool. When he isn’t handling business or skateboarding, he’s either cooking up a storm in the kitchen or trying to become a better tennis player these days.
